information security certifications are professional credentials that validate an individual’s proficiency in various aspects of information security. These certifications cover a wide range of topics, including risk assessment, network security, cryptography, security policies, and incident response. By obtaining these certifications, professionals can enhance their credibility, demonstrate their commitment to continuous learning, and increase their career opportunities.
One of the most popular information security certifications is the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P) certification. Offered by the International Information Systems Security Certification Consortium (ISC)², the CISSP certification is widely recognized as a benchmark for information security professionals. To obtain this certification, candidates must pass a rigorous exam covering eight different domains of information security, including security and risk management, asset security, and security operations.
Another highly respected information security certification is the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H) certification. Offered by the EC-Council, the CEH certification is designed for professionals who want to specialize in ethical hacking and penetration testing. Candidates must demonstrate their knowledge of ethical hacking techniques, vulnerabilities assessment, and penetration testing methodologies to pass the CEH exam.
In addition to these certifications, there are numerous other information security certifications available, such as the CompTIA Security+, Certified Information Security Manager (CISM), and Certified Information Systems Auditor (CISA) certifications. Each of these certifications focuses on different aspects of information security and caters to professionals with varying levels of expertise and experience.
